Transaction 136150cfab8094cd3b5e93f7a14d46e0faa31190596ec5755ac78da5f73d6e05

1 Input
2 Outputs
  • 136150cfab8094cd3b5e93f7a14d46e0faa31190596ec5755ac78da5f73d6e05:0
  • value  864279
    address  3ND8pon4wenA5edaZR4detTXSNcexmeuHA
  • 136150cfab8094cd3b5e93f7a14d46e0faa31190596ec5755ac78da5f73d6e05:1
  • value  5383
    address  1PCWjAZkmz9CwpbaZyp98FJxXXbXLYABbi